From 67fd77a21dc5b970bcd3cfe3cceb7fcb57aa4c43 Mon Sep 17 00:00:00 2001 From: mtfishman Date: Thu, 5 Feb 2026 12:59:31 -0500 Subject: [PATCH] Fix issue in delta constructor --- Project.toml | 2 +- .../DiagonalArraysNamedDimsArraysExt.jl | 4 ++-- 2 files changed, 3 insertions(+), 3 deletions(-) diff --git a/Project.toml b/Project.toml index 350433a..eeab6dd 100644 --- a/Project.toml +++ b/Project.toml @@ -1,7 +1,7 @@ name = "DiagonalArrays" uuid = "74fd4be6-21e2-4f6f-823a-4360d37c7a77" authors = ["ITensor developers and contributors"] -version = "0.3.30" +version = "0.3.31" [deps] ArrayLayouts = "4c555306-a7a7-4459-81d9-ec55ddd5c99a" diff --git a/ext/DiagonalArraysNamedDimsArraysExt/DiagonalArraysNamedDimsArraysExt.jl b/ext/DiagonalArraysNamedDimsArraysExt/DiagonalArraysNamedDimsArraysExt.jl index 7d30d80..bc423d9 100644 --- a/ext/DiagonalArraysNamedDimsArraysExt/DiagonalArraysNamedDimsArraysExt.jl +++ b/ext/DiagonalArraysNamedDimsArraysExt/DiagonalArraysNamedDimsArraysExt.jl @@ -1,13 +1,13 @@ module DiagonalArraysNamedDimsArraysExt using DiagonalArrays: DiagonalArrays, δ, delta -using NamedDimsArrays: AbstractNamedUnitRange, nameddims +using NamedDimsArrays: AbstractNamedUnitRange, denamed, name, nameddims function DiagonalArrays.delta( elt::Type{<:Number}, is::Tuple{AbstractNamedUnitRange, Vararg{AbstractNamedUnitRange}}, ) - return nameddims(delta(elt, Int.(length.(is))), is) + return nameddims(delta(elt, length.(denamed.(is))), name.(is)) end # TODO: Make `δ` an alias for `delta` so this isn't needed. function DiagonalArrays.δ(